Problem
You are given an integer n, the number of teams in a tournament that has strange rules:
If the current number of teams is even, each team gets paired with another team. A total of n / 2 matches are played, and n / 2 teams advance to the next round. If the current number of teams is odd, one team randomly advances in the tournament, and the rest gets paired. A total of (n - 1) / 2 matches are played, and (n - 1) / 2 + 1 teams advance to the next round.
Return the number of matches played in the tournament until a winner is decided.
Example 1:
Input: n = 7 Output: 6 Explanation: Details of the tournament:
- 1st Round: Teams = 7, Matches = 3, and 4 teams advance.
- 2nd Round: Teams = 4, Matches = 2, and 2 teams advance.
- 3rd Round: Teams = 2, Matches = 1, and 1 team is declared the winner. Total number of matches = 3 + 2 + 1 = 6.
Example 2:
Input: n = 14 Output: 13 Explanation: Details of the tournament:
- 1st Round: Teams = 14, Matches = 7, and 7 teams advance.
- 2nd Round: Teams = 7, Matches = 3, and 4 teams advance.
- 3rd Round: Teams = 4, Matches = 2, and 2 teams advance.
- 4th Round: Teams = 2, Matches = 1, and 1 team is declared the winner. Total number of matches = 7 + 3 + 2 + 1 = 13.
Constraints:
1 <= n <= 200
Pre analysis
To get a winner, all other teams have to be a loser, irrespective of number of matches, to get a winner, n-1 teams have to lose. for n-1 teams to lose they will need to play n-1 matches.
Approach If we fix a winner ‘x’ in ‘n’ teams, and
in series ‘x’ will need to play n-1 matches to be ultimate winner. in parallel team1 vs team2 (winner) will lead to 1 match while team2 vs x will lead to 1 match. No matter how matches are played in parallel, we require n-1 matches
Another solution
Following the algorithm above,
/**
* @param {number} n
* @return {number}
*/
var numberOfMatches = function (n) {
let matches = 0;
while (n > 1) {
if (n % 2 === 0) {
matches += n / 2; // Each round halves the number of teams
n /= 2;
} else {
matches += (n - 1) / 2; // One team gets a bye
n = (n - 1) / 2 + 1; // The advancing team plus the halved remaining teams
}
}
return matches;
};
